It's time to get honest with yourself - are you deciding or hoping for a thinner body? There is a significant difference between deciding and hoping. Here are some big takeaways from today's episode - 1.  The reason we hope instead of deciding is to avoid being responsible for the outcome and dodging unwanted emotions. Taking action to achieve what you want can cause you to feel vulnerable, which is why there might be times where you avoid doing the work to create it. 2.  It’s easier to rely on luck, motivation, and inspiration, than play an active role in making your weight loss goals a reality.   3. Instead, if you’re like I was, I was just hoping for a miracle to happen. And for me that miracle was the naturally thin – because I knew that for me – they didn’t diet, they didn’t deprive and they didn’t have this crazy relationship with food.  Hope gave me the opportunity to strive for a solution, a possible outcome, and a chance at trying something else. I didn’t know if interviewing naturally thin would help me slim down. I had no idea. But I hoped it would. 4. Remember - Hoping is passive. Deciding is active. 5. Ask yourself these questions -  Where are you in your weight loss journey? What are you hoping for?Have you made the DECISION to lose weight?Are you actively being and stepping into this decision? The ability to DECIDE to lose weight is powerful. It requires you to overcome fears and excuses, old beliefs, and frustrating patterns. It means you’re stepping up and saying I matter, my life matters, my health matters.
